## 100tpi MetaFloppy disks
|
||||
<!-- This file is automatically generated. Do not edit. -->
|
||||
|
||||
Micropolis MetaFloppy disks use MFM and hard sectors. Mod I was 48 TPI and
|
||||
stored 143k per side. Mod II was 100 TPI and stored 315k per side. Each of the
|
||||
16 sectors contains 266 bytes of "user data," allowing 10 bytes of metadata for
|
||||
use by the operating system. Micropolis DOS (MDOS) used the metadata bytes, but
|
||||
CP/M did not.
|
||||
|
||||
Some later systems were Micropolis-compatible and so were also 100 TPI, like
|
||||
the Vector Graphic Dual-Mode Disk Controller which was paired with a Tandon
|
||||
drive.
|
||||
|
||||
**Important note:** You _cannot_ read these disks with a normal PC drive, as
|
||||
these drives are 96tpi. The track spacing is determined by the physical geometry
|
||||
of the drive and can't be changed in software. You'll need to get hold of a
|
||||
100tpi Micropolis drive. Luckily these seem to use the same connector and
|
||||
pinout as a 96tpi PC 5.25" drive. In use they should be identical.

While most operating systems use the standard Micropolis checksum, Vector
|
||||
Graphic MZOS uses a unique checksum. The decoder will automatically detect
|
||||
the checksum type in use; however, a specific checksum type may be forced
|
||||
using the `--decoder.micropolis.checksum_type=TYPE` where TYPE is one of:
|
||||
|
||||
| Checksum | Description |
|
||||
|------------|-----------------------------------------|
|
||||
| AUTO | Automatically detect |
|
||||
| MICROPOLIS | Standard Micropolis (MDOS, CP/M, OASIS) |
|
||||
| MZOS | Vector Graphic MZOS |
|
||||
|
||||
Later versions of the Micropolis format supported ECC, especially in
|
||||
controllers with HDD support. The ECC can detect and correct errors. However,
|
||||
it is unclear what ECC algorithm was used by each vendor. ECC is disabled by
|
||||
default, but available for checking and correcting using
|
||||
`--decoder.micropolis.ecc_type=TYPE` and for writing from IMG files using
|
||||
`--encoder.micropolis.ecc_type=TYPE`, where TYPE is one of:
|
||||
|
||||
| ECC | Description |
|
||||
|--------|------------------------------------------|
|
||||
| NONE | No ECC processing enabled |
|
||||
| VECTOR | Vector Graphic Dual-Mode Disk Controller |
|
||||
|
||||
The [CP/M BIOS](https://www.seasip.info/Cpm/bios.html) defined SELDSK, SETTRK,
|
||||
and SETSEC, but no function to select the head/side. Double-sided floppies
|
||||
could be represented as having either twice the number of sectors, for CHS, or
|
||||
twice the number of tracks, HCS; the second side's tracks in opposite order
|
||||
logically followed the first side (e.g., tracks 77-153). Micropolis disks
|
||||
tended to be the latter. FluxEngine always emits CHS format disks, so you may
|
||||
need to apply extra options to change the format if desired.

## Options
|
||||
|
||||
- :
|
||||
- `143`: 143kB 5.25" SSDD hard-sectored; Micropolis MetaFloppy Mod I
|
||||
- `287`: 287kB 5.25" DSDD hard-sectored; Micropolis MetaFloppy Mod I
|
||||
- `315`: 315kB 5.25" SSDD hard-sectored; Micropolis MetaFloppy Mod II
|
||||
- `630`: 630kB 5.25" DSDD hard-sectored; Micropolis MetaFloppy Mod II
|
||||
- `vgi`: Read/write VGI format images with 275 bytes per sector
|
||||
|
||||
## Examples
|
||||
|
||||
To read:
|
||||
|
||||
- `fluxengine read micropolis -s drive:0 -o micropolis.img`
|
||||
|
||||
To write:
|
||||
|
||||
- `fluxengine write micropolis -d drive:0 -i micropolis.img`
